Subject: Sorting quirk in Ledgerline report builder

Hi, welcome to the rotation. Quick heads-up: the Ledgerline report builder uses an unstable sort when users group by multiple columns, so rows with equal keys can shuffle between runs. Customers sometimes file this as data corruption — it isn't. Triage steps and the canned response live on the internal page below.

runbook for yadup-fahif: https://jira.qorvelcorp.internal/spaces/spaces/spaces/b46212397071

Subject: Key rotation for Chirpline log sampler

Hey all — heads up that we're rotating creds for the Chirpline sampler today. The service got chatty after the Quillbase upgrade, so we also bumped sampling down to 5% to keep Loggery ingest sane. Old keys die Friday at noon. For your review checklist, the new key the sampler uses against the internal ingest gateway is right here.

API key for bageg-kajef: vxb2-ss

## Deployment

The Quillmark invoice renderer ships as a single container and must be deployed behind the render queue, never exposed directly. Roll out one region at a time and verify sample PDFs against the golden set before proceeding. Confirm font bundles are mounted read-only. Before promoting a build, double-check that the active environment matches the values below.

deployment values, yageg-hahig:
WENAEL_HOST=wenael.tolvaqlabs.internal
WENAEL_PORT=4000

Vervain validator plugins ship as signed tarballs. Support: do not distribute unsigned builds to customers under any circumstances. Release cadence is biweekly; hotfixes as needed. Each plugin declares its schema version in the manifest; mismatches are rejected at load time. Customers reporting load failures should first confirm signature verification passed — check the loader log for a verify line. To reproduce a customer's verification locally, fetch the tarball, run the verify subcommand, and supply the release signing key, which is:

deploy key for baweg-bajeg: bky9_DYLNv2wGq